A Glasgow university has been rocked by the death of one of its students who was on board the titan submersible, which is believed to have imploded after a trip to view the titanic ship wreckage on Sunday.
The 19-year-old business school student was "terrified" before embarking on the tour, his aunt revealed. “Our Student Wellbeing team is on hand to offer appropriate support to Suleman’s Strathclyde classmates and the wider community at this difficult time.”
